A WELL known Truro pub has re-opened its doors after 12 weeks closure for refurbishment. The "new look" for the County Arms is the latest such project by the family run St Austell Brewery to one of their licensed properties. A new bar, together with additional seating in the food area, has opened up the interior and there is also a wooden outdoor "deck" area with views over the valley beyond. Managers are Martin and Fran Hitchcock who since re-opening together with their team, have been kept on their toes with regulars returning. Fran said: "The pub is looking fantastic and we're delighted with the refurbishment. "We're feeling very positive and are sure it will attract a lot of visitors this summer. "The new deck out at the back, overlooking the valley is a great place to sit and enjoy a pint and one of our giant platters!"
